Can Drinking Coffee Help With Weight Loss?

This is a question asked by thousands of people everyday. Can drinking coffee help with weigh weight loss?

Yes, drinking coffee can potentially help with weight loss, but it depends on various factors, including how much coffee you drink, how it's prepared, and how your body responds to caffeine.

How Coffee Might Aid in Weight Loss:

  1. Boosts Metabolism: Caffeine, a natural stimulant found in coffee, can increase your metabolic rate. A higher metabolism helps your body burn more calories, even at rest.

  2. Increases Fat Burning: Some studies suggest that caffeine can enhance fat oxidation, meaning your body might burn fat more efficiently during exercise.

  3. Appetite Suppression: Caffeine may help suppress appetite, leading to reduced calorie intake.

  4. Improved Physical Performance: Caffeine can increase adrenaline levels, which may help improve your physical performance and endurance during workouts, allowing you to burn more calories.

Considerations:

  • Moderation is Key: While coffee can have these benefits, drinking it in moderation is essential. Excessive coffee consumption can lead to negative side effects like anxiety, insomnia, digestive issues, and an increased heart rate.

  • Watch the Add-Ins: The weight loss benefits of coffee are mostly related to black coffee. Adding sugar, cream, flavored syrups, or other high-calorie ingredients can negate the potential benefits.

  • Individual Response: People metabolize caffeine differently, so the effects can vary. Some may experience a significant boost in energy and metabolism, while others may not notice much difference.

  • Timing Matters: Drinking coffee at certain times, like before a workout, can maximize its benefits. However, consuming it too late in the day might interfere with sleep, which is crucial for weight management.

The Metabolic Benefits of Caffeine in Coffee: A Comprehensive Review

Coffee, one of the most widely consumed beverages globally, is cherished not only for its invigorating effects but also for its potential role in weight management. Central to this role is caffeine, a natural stimulant found in coffee, known for its ability to boost metabolism. Over recent years, scientific research has delved deeply into how caffeine influences metabolic processes, with several studies highlighting its capacity to enhance energy expenditure and fat oxidation. This article explores how caffeine in coffee can boost metabolism, drawing evidence from four recent scientific studies.

Understanding Metabolism and Its Importance in Weight Management

Metabolism refers to the complex biochemical processes that occur within the body to maintain life. These processes include the conversion of food into energy, the building of essential molecules, and the elimination of waste products. Basal metabolic rate (BMR) is the amount of energy expended while at rest, representing the minimum energy required to keep the body functioning, including breathing, circulation, and cell production. A higher metabolic rate implies more calories burned, even at rest, which can aid in weight management.

Caffeine's Role in Enhancing Metabolic Rate

Caffeine is a well-known central nervous system stimulant, which can lead to an increase in metabolic rate. When consumed, caffeine stimulates the release of adrenaline (epinephrine), a hormone that triggers the breakdown of fat cells and the release of fatty acids into the bloodstream, where they can be used as fuel. This process, known as lipolysis, is a key component in enhancing metabolism.

A study published in the American Journal of Clinical Nutrition (2021) investigated the effects of caffeine on resting metabolic rate (RMR) in a group of healthy adults. The study found that caffeine consumption led to a significant increase in RMR, with the effects lasting up to three hours after ingestion. The participants who consumed caffeine experienced a 3-11% increase in their metabolic rate, depending on the dosage, with the most significant effects observed in lean individuals. This increase in metabolic rate was primarily attributed to the stimulation of the sympathetic nervous system, which in turn elevated energy expenditure.

Caffeine and Fat Oxidation

Beyond boosting metabolic rate, caffeine also enhances fat oxidation, the process by which the body breaks down fatty acids to produce energy. This process is particularly important during periods of fasting or low-intensity exercise when the body relies more heavily on fat as a fuel source.

A study conducted by researchers at the University of Granada (2022) examined the effects of caffeine on fat oxidation during exercise. The double-blind, placebo-controlled study involved 15 physically active men who consumed caffeine or a placebo before engaging in a cycling exercise at moderate intensity. The results showed that caffeine significantly increased the rate of fat oxidation during exercise, with a peak increase of 29% compared to the placebo group. The researchers concluded that caffeine can enhance the body's ability to burn fat during physical activity, making it a valuable tool for individuals looking to improve their body composition and metabolic health.

Thermogenic Effects of Caffeine

Thermogenesis refers to the process of heat production in the body, which is closely linked to metabolism. Caffeine has been shown to induce thermogenesis, thereby increasing energy expenditure and contributing to weight loss.

A recent study published in the Journal of Nutrition and Metabolism (2023) explored the thermogenic effects of caffeine in both lean and obese individuals. The study involved 50 participants who were given either caffeine or a placebo before being exposed to a controlled environment where their energy expenditure was measured. The findings revealed that caffeine significantly increased thermogenesis, resulting in higher energy expenditure in both lean and obese individuals. Interestingly, the study also noted that the thermogenic response to caffeine was more pronounced in lean individuals, suggesting that body composition may influence how the body responds to caffeine.

The researchers hypothesized that caffeine's thermogenic effects are mediated through its action on brown adipose tissue (BAT), a type of fat that generates heat by burning calories. Activation of BAT has been associated with increased energy expenditure and improved metabolic health, making it a potential target for obesity treatment. This study underscores the potential of caffeine as a natural thermogenic agent that can aid in weight management by increasing metabolic rate and energy expenditure.

Long-Term Effects of Caffeine on Metabolism

While the acute effects of caffeine on metabolism are well-documented, there is growing interest in understanding its long-term impact. Chronic caffeine consumption may lead to adaptations in the body that influence its metabolic effects.

A longitudinal study published in the International Journal of Obesity (2024) followed 200 participants over a period of 12 months to assess the long-term effects of caffeine on metabolic rate and body weight. The study found that regular caffeine consumption was associated with a sustained increase in metabolic rate, albeit to a lesser extent than the acute effects observed in short-term studies. Additionally, participants who consumed caffeine regularly experienced modest but significant reductions in body weight and body fat percentage over the study period.

The researchers suggested that while the body may develop some tolerance to caffeine's metabolic effects over time, the stimulant's ability to enhance fat oxidation and thermogenesis likely contributes to the observed weight loss. This study highlights the potential benefits of incorporating caffeine as part of a long-term strategy for weight management, particularly when combined with a healthy diet and regular physical activity.

Conclusion

The evidence from recent scientific studies strongly supports the role of caffeine in boosting metabolism through multiple mechanisms. By increasing resting metabolic rate, enhancing fat oxidation, and inducing thermogenesis, caffeine can contribute to higher energy expenditure and weight loss. While individual responses to caffeine may vary, these findings suggest that moderate coffee consumption can be an effective and natural way to support metabolic health and weight management.

As with any dietary supplement or intervention, it is important to consume caffeine in moderation and be mindful of potential side effects. Individuals with certain health conditions or sensitivities to caffeine should consult with a healthcare provider before significantly increasing their caffeine intake. For those who tolerate it well, caffeine in coffee may offer a valuable boost to their metabolism and overall health.
